In his seminal book Animal Liberation , Singer applied the principle of utilitarianism to animals. He coined the term speciesism —discrimination against individuals purely based on their species. Animal rights is a philosophical stance asserting that animals have independent of their utility to humans. This perspective argues that animals possess the fundamental right to live free from human exploitation, confinement, and harm.
Animal rights is a more radical philosophical position. It asserts that animals have to live their lives free from human exploitation and harm. Animal welfare does not challenge the property status of animals [11]. It allows for the use of animals for food, labor, and entertainment, provided that such use does not inflict "unnecessary suffering" [13].
To put it bluntly: A welfarist wants a bigger cage. An abolitionist wants an empty cage.
